How to fill out an acute care protocol

How to fill out an acute care protocol:
01
Review the acute care guidelines: Familiarize yourself with the specific protocols and guidelines for acute care in your healthcare setting. This will provide you with a clear understanding of the necessary steps and procedures.
02
Gather patient information: Collect relevant patient information such as medical history, current medications, allergies, and vital signs. This will help in accurately assessing the patient's condition and identifying any potential risks or contraindications.
03
Assess the patient's condition: Evaluate the patient's symptoms, perform a physical examination, and assess their vital signs. This will aid in determining the severity of the condition and the appropriate course of action.
04
Consult with healthcare team: Communicate and collaborate with other healthcare professionals involved in the patient's care, including physicians, nurses, and specialists. This ensures a comprehensive approach and enables the incorporation of different perspectives.
05
Document findings and interventions: Accurately record your assessment findings, interventions, and any changes in the patient's condition throughout the acute care process. This documentation is crucial for ongoing patient care, continuity of care, and potential future reference or audits.
06
Follow the established protocols: Adhere to the established acute care protocols and guidelines, ensuring that the appropriate interventions and treatments are provided to the patient. This includes administering medications, performing procedures, and monitoring the patient's progress.
07
Reassess and modify as needed: Continuously reassess the patient's condition and response to interventions. If necessary, modify the acute care protocol accordingly to optimize patient outcomes.
